SELL YOUR ONEPLUS 13R
A OnePlus 13R pays between $44 and $287. There is one storage size in the US, so wear and working order are the only things setting your number.
Most people call it a trade-in. We call it a Buyback, and the difference is in the handling. We wipe the phone to Department of Defense standards, we track it out and back, and we tell you what we found before any money moves.
The 13R was sold on its battery, and it is a big one at 6,000 mAh. So this surprises people: the battery cannot cost you a grade. There is no battery percentage rule on any Android phone we buy. No health screen to open, no number to send us, nothing to screenshot. A 13R that no longer lasts the way it did on day one is worth exactly what a fresh one in the same condition is worth.
The one way power enters the grade is if something has stopped working. Plug the cable in and watch it charge for a moment. Move the cable gently in the port. If it only charges when the plug is held at an angle, or it has stopped charging altogether, that is a part that has failed, and any functionality issue at all puts an Android phone in Faulty. Same answer for a phone that shuts down on its own with charge left on the meter.
The rest is the usual two. Any crack or chip, screen, back, frame or lens cover, is Faulty even on a phone that runs perfectly. And the 6.78 inch panel is AMOLED, so it can burn in, which is also Faulty. Full brightness, dim room, plain white screen, and look for a shadow of the clock or the navigation buttons before you choose a grade.
If you are working out where to sell a OnePlus 13R, or the best place to sell a used or broken one, we quote both. Shipping is free both ways. A phone that will not power on we cannot buy, because it cannot be tested and your data cannot be cleared off it, but we will recycle it free and wipe it on the way.

The used resale value of a OnePlus 13R runs from $44 for a cracked one up to $287 for one still sealed in its box. These are unlocked prices, which pay best on this phone.
OnePlus sold the 13R in the US as 12GB with 256GB and nothing else, so there is one column here rather than a grid. Every number is live from our price feed.
| Comparison row | 256GB |
|---|---|
Brand New | $287 |
Flawless | $266 |
Good | $221 |
Average | $199 |
Fair | $133 |
Faulty | $44 |
HOW IT WORKS
One storage size, so all you are choosing is the grade. Test the charging port and look at the screen in a dim room first, because those two checks are the ones that move a 13R between rows. The Buyback price you accept is held for 14 days.
A prepaid USPS label arrives by email. Sign out of your Google account, erase the phone, then box it. The charger, cable and case stay with you. None of them change the price and there is nothing to gain by sending them.
Your 13R clears inspection within 48 hours of arriving with us. When it matches your description, payment goes out the same day by gift card, PayPal, bank transfer or check. Every phone gets a Department of Defense grade wipe, bought or recycled.

Faulty. Try a different cable and a different plug first, because a frayed cable fails in exactly the same way and costs a lot less to fix. If a known good cable still only works at an angle, the port has worn or come loose, and a part that has stopped doing its job puts an Android phone into Faulty no matter how clean the rest of it is. Pick Faulty at the quote step and the number you are shown is the number you are paid.
Look at the camera ring. The OnePlus 13 carries Hasselblad branding and the 13R does not, because OnePlus keeps that partnership for the numbered flagships. The screens differ too: the 13 is a 6.82 inch QHD+ panel and the 13R is 6.78 inches at 2780 by 1264. The certain answer is in Settings, About device, where the North American 13R reads CPH2691. They are priced separately, so it is worth the ten seconds.
Yes. A crack or chip anywhere puts it in Faulty, and Faulty is a price rather than a refusal: $44 on this model. That covers the screen, the back glass, the frame and the lens covers over the three cameras. Drag a fingernail across each lens cover, since a chip catches the nail and a mark in the coating does not.
Yes. It is an AMOLED panel and burn-in forces Faulty. Check it properly rather than guessing: brightness all the way up, a dim room, a plain white image on the screen, and look across the surface at an angle for a faint clock, status icons or navigation bar. Those shapes sit in the same pixels every day, which is why they burn in first. A single stuck pixel is not burn-in. Neither is the slight color shift AMOLED shows when you tilt it.

Not for money. Without power there is no way to test it and no way to clear your data off it, and we will not skip either step. Free recycling is the alternative: send it on a free label and it gets the same Department of Defense wipe as every other phone here. If you would rather have it returned, that is free too.
Not until the balance is gone. A phone on an installment plan or a lease is still tied to that agreement, and we do not purchase devices under financial obligations. Settle it, then quote it normally. Nothing else about the process changes.
Then we cannot buy it, at any grade, until it is gone. A Google account lock or FRP lock stops the next owner setting the phone up, which makes it unsellable. Clearing it takes a minute and only you can do it: sign out of your Google account first, then erase the phone. Blacklisted phones and anything reported lost or stolen we have to decline outright, and that flag cannot be cleared.
No. Nothing is required in the box. The charger, the cable, the case and the retail packaging are not priced into your quote, so sending them adds nothing and gives them a chance to go missing in transit. Send the phone by itself.
Look at both numbers with the fine print open. Carrier deals are usually bill credit, spread over two or three years, tied to a new line and a new phone, which is not the same as cash. Our number is cash and it is available now: a 13R with light wear you cannot feel pays $199, held for 14 days while you decide. If the carrier genuinely wins, take it.
You choose at checkout from four methods. Gift cards are emailed and work out about 3 percent better, because the brands add a bonus on top. PayPal is instant with PayPal's 2.99 percent fee taken off. Bank transfer runs 2 to 4 days and a posted check 3 to 5. All of them leave the same day your phone clears inspection, which is within 48 hours of it arriving. Brand New sealed phones are the one exception and are paid through PayPal only.
